moyiyoudao

有关嵌入式、linux系统、FPGA、C语言等技术类博客,博客内容完全转载自我CSDN博客,博客名:魔亦有道

Zedboard学习之纯PL控制

0
阅读(1375)

在Zedboard上单纯使用PL其实和FPGA开发流程一样,只不过是在vivado上。打开vivado14.2 新建一个工程 ,前两步的复选项都要选上,点击完成。

这里写图片描述 
单击添加文件,命名为test.v ,用verilog语言编写下列代码:

这里写图片描述

目的是拨开开关,点亮对应的led灯。

这里写图片描述

然后进行综合run synthesis ,

这里写图片描述

综合成功弹框会弹出,点击run Implementation ,也就是进行实现的过程。 
这是信息显示栏:

这里写图片描述

然后打开实现设计,点击ok

这里写图片描述

然后点击这里,改为i/oplaying

这里写图片描述

更改下方i/o引脚配置,配置为图中所示:

这里写图片描述

这个是根据xilinx公司提供的芯片硬件指南上给的参数配置的,这里贴出:

这里写图片描述

这里写图片描述

然后再运行实现

这里写图片描述

点击生成比特流。

然后点击打开硬件:

这里写图片描述

如图:

这里写图片描述

连接Zedboard到pc,串口和JTAG口。 
单击上图中窗口上边的提示,单击“打开最近的目标”。 
然后右键该设备,选择program即可完成。

这里写图片描述

成功。

这里写图片描述